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P6_ModerateBA1

The NM_001323329.2(MAPK8):c.689-54_689-53insATACATT variant causes a intron change involving the alteration of a non-conserved nucleotide. Variant has been reported in ClinVar as Benign (★).

Genes affected
MAPK8 (HGNC:6881): (mitogen-activated protein kinase 8) The protein encoded by this gene is a member of the MAP kinase family. MAP kinases act as an integration point for multiple biochemical signals, and are involved in a wide variety of cellular processes such as proliferation, differentiation, transcription regulation and development. This kinase is activated by various cell stimuli, and targets specific transcription factors, and thus mediates immediate-early gene expression in response to cell stimuli. The activation of this kinase by tumor-necrosis factor alpha (TNF-alpha) is found to be required for TNF-alpha induced apoptosis. This kinase is also involved in UV radiation induced apoptosis, which is thought to be related to cytochrom c-mediated cell death pathway. Studies of the mouse counterpart of this gene suggested that this kinase play a key role in T cell proliferation, apoptosis and differentiation. Several alternatively spliced transcript variants encoding distinct isoforms have been reported. [provided by RefSeq, Apr 2016]
